1. Wear and Tear of Equipment:
Metal mineral grinding is notorious for the high wear and tear it imposes on machinery due to the abrasive nature of the minerals. Over time, this wear can result in increased maintenance costs, potential downtimes, and a decrease in overall productivity.
2. Particle Size Distribution:
Achieving the desired particle size distribution is crucial for the subsequent processing steps. Inconsistent grinds can lead to inefficiencies in downstream processes and affect the quality of the final product.
3. Energy Consumption:
The grinding process is energy-intensive, often leading to elevated operational costs. In many facilities, grinding energy accounts for more than 50% of total mineral processing costs.
4. Heat Generation:
Intense grinding can generate significant heat, potentially affecting both product integrity and equipment lifespan.
